A huge wind energy project in the North Sea
According to a Netherlands based agency, the wind energy potential of the North Sea is superior to the total energy provided by the Persian gulf and would enable Northern Europe to become energy independent.
With 13,400 TWh per year, this would indeed be more than the 11,300 TWh equivalent energy coming in from the Middle East. It would require 38 % of the sea area and would be a restricted zone for fishing, thus preserving biodiversity.
